About Alewijn Ott
Alewijn Ott is a scholar working on Infectious Diseases, Epidemiology, Psychiatry and Mental health, Physiology and Microbiology, having authored 99 papers that have together received 12.3k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Antimicrobial Resistance in Staphylococcus (16 papers), Dementia and Cognitive Impairment Research (15 papers), Pneumonia and Respiratory Infections (6 papers), Urinary Tract Infections Management (6 papers), Reproductive tract infections research (6 papers), Viral gastroenteritis research and epidemiology (5 papers), Antibiotic Resistance in Bacteria (5 papers) and Salmonella and Campylobacter epidemiology (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Psychiatry and Mental health (2.6k citations), Neurology (1.4k citations), Physiology (3.0k citations), Biological Psychiatry (237 citations) and Infectious Diseases (1.4k citations). Alewijn Ott has collaborated with scholars based in Netherlands, Australia and United States. Frequent co-authors include Monique M.B. Breteler, F. van Harskamp, Albert Hofman, Albert Hofman, Ronald P. Stolk, Huibert A. P. Pols, Diederick E. Grobbee, Lenore J. Launer, Christine Van Broeckhoven and Theo Stijnen. Their work appears in journals such as Neurology, Journal of Clinical Microbiology, Infection Control and Hospital Epidemiology, European Journal of Epidemiology and The Lancet.
